Depends on what your looking for. I had a xerox Phaser 6120 (laser 
printer), they also make MFC printers)for 7 years on my Linux system. 
never burped, Xeror provided drivers. To Negatives, relealily expense 
compared to some and toner was expensive. 

replaced xerox with Brothers MFC-J6710DW about 7 months ago. Not 
problems so far using Brothers Linux Drivers. Have not tested the FAX 
part yet, Not sure it will work over my fiber Optic phone network.
